(54,885 posts)I dealt with a contentious legal matter last year where my client, a mother of five, fought to prevent her parental rights from being terminated.
Her children were interviewed individually, alone, with the judge and later with two therapists. They were searching for testimony of abuse.
And the children claimed their mother neglected them and their father hit them. It didn't sound good at first impression.
Further examination of the totality of the circumstances found that the children were being brainwashed by their foster parents who wanted to adopt them. They had more money and material amenities in the foster home as compared to their original home.
When you compared their testimony, it was nearly identical. The kids had been rehearsed not only by their foster parents, but the child protection caseworker and even their assigned counsel. They stated their claims with great conviction.
I was the first to suspect false memory syndrome, where a child can be convinced that false information was fact, that something happened when it didn't. The judge agreed with me. The children were returned to my client. Matter of fact the judge didn't allow the children to return to say goodbye to the foster parents due to their contemptible role in trying to get the children to denounce their mother.
The children are now happily living with their mother, together. They all are on honor roles and take advanced classes. And they've had to take therapy to transition from the past 5 years of their lives.
My point: maybe Dylan Farrow is telling the truth, maybe not. More information is needed to know. All we can do is guess at this point.
